With over 26 years of experience as a trial attorney, Michele Esparza has earned the respect and trust of clients, attorneys and judges throughout the State of Texas. She has tried numerous complex and lengthy criminal jury trials, and successfully defended several high profile cases involving media attention and public scrutiny. Michele has authored several notable appellate responses directing the reversals of trial court rulings. Over the last 15 years, Michele has operated her own firm dedicated to representing individuals accused of the most serious criminal offenses.
Prior to establishing her own private practice, she served as an Assistant County Attorney and Assistant District Attorney in the Brazos County. When she entered private practice as an associate for a distinguished local law firm, Michele became Board Certified in Criminal Law. This Criminal Law Specialist certification is maintained only by the small percentage of defense lawyers that have acheieved the qualification after review by the Texas Board of Legal Specialization. In addition, Michele is part of an even smaller group of criminal defense attorney that is certified to serve as lead counsel for death penalty cases. Michele has been approved as a certified death penalty atorney by a regional judicial panel since 2000.
In addition, Michele has served as a faculty and contributing member to several criminal defense advocacy organizations, associations and educational conferences and seminars for criminal defense attorneys throughout the State of Texas, including her service on the Board for the Texas Criminal Defense Lawyers Education Committee.
Michele Esparza is licensed to practice law in all Texas State Courts, Federal Courts in the Southern and Western District of Texas, the 5th Circuit Court of Appeals, and the Supreme Court of the United States.
